About The Book: "Life on the Mississippi," published in 1883, is Mark Twain's memoir detailing his experiences as a steamboat pilot on the Mississippi River before the American Civil War. Beyond a personal account, it serves as a travel book chronicling Twain's journeys from St. Louis to New Orleans and later from New Orleans to Saint Paul, years after the war. The narrative encompasses a historical overview of the river, European and American exploration, and Twain's training as a steamboat pilot under Horace E. Bixby. The second half reflects on Twain's later steamboat trips, addressing societal changes, competition from railroads, and his observations on various aspects of life.
